Mom and son take over Washington, D.C. Angelina Jolie she brought her son Maddox Jolie-Pitt to the White House and they looked fabulous together.

The two attended a state dinner hosted by the president Joe Biden and first lady jill biden honoring the President of South Korea on Wednesday, April 26. eternal The actress, 47, lit up the room in a floor-length white dress with a cream blazer, while Maddox, 21, looked handsome in an all-black suit with matching dress shoes.

Angie and Maddox posed together for a few real photos by the entrance to the event. Throughout the evening, the mother-of-six was seen mingling with other guests with her son by her side.

In addition to Maddox, the Salt the star shares children Shiloh, Zahara, Pax and twins Knox and Vivienne with her ex-husband Brad Pitt.

Angelina’s eldest son has been building his resume recently in the movie business. In August 2022, the Academy Award winner revealed that Maddox and Pax, 19, they worked together on his movie Without blood in the assistant director department.

Five years earlier, Maddox earned an executive producer credit for Angelina’s 2017 film, First they killed my father, for which he also worked together with Pax. They spent four months filming the project in Cambodia.

That same year, Angie opened up to People about how Maddox encouraged her to make the film about his home country, where Angelina adopted him from in 2002.

“Mad knows himself very well, and if he said he was ready, I knew he knew it,” he explained to the outlet in September 2017. “He comes and goes. [to Cambodia] a lot, but this would be more than four months of just being in the country, really reading, listening, learning and absorbing all the things about your culture and your country. [including] the very, very dark parts.”
